Transaction 2253422d515673ad94bbd0fdf2156e013e22bd0c380bae2b6d6ef6c7f409091c

block
9949451cba351af175b7f7a67a9f343c48a4905a6e051e02bffff35a89cdfa87

1 Input

21 Outputs